Job description

I’m partnering with a rapidly growing advanced-engineering company to identify a hands-on Power Electronics Test Engineer for its Austin team.

This is an opportunity to work on highly differentiated technology within a well-funded, pre-IPO business entering an important stage of commercial growth.

The position will act as a critical link between Electronics Design, Test & Integration, and Manufacturing. You’ll work directly with power-conversion hardware - testing, debugging, validating performance, and investigating failures across the product lifecycle.

What you’ll be doing:

  • Testing and validating AC/DC, DC/AC, and DC/DC power-conversion systems
  • Performing functional, performance, and stress testing
  • Measuring voltage, current, power, efficiency, switching waveforms, thermal behavior, and EMI
  • Building and operating power-electronics test benches
  • Troubleshooting hardware issues across engineering, integration, and manufacturing
  • Investigating failed equipment and conducting root-cause analysis
  • Creating test plans, procedures, and clear technical documentation
  • Working safely with energized and high-voltage electrical systems

What we’re looking for:

  •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ering or a related discipline
  • 2+ years of relevant industry experience—or a master’s degree focused on power electronics
  • Genuine hands-on experience with power-electronic hardware
  • Understanding of fundamental power-converter topologies
  • Ability to interpret schematics and component datasheets
  • Experience using oscilloscopes, multimeters, power supplies, electronic loads, and related laboratory equipment
  • Strong hardware troubleshooting and analytical ability
  • Understanding of electrical safety within high-voltage environments
  • Working knowledge of PCB design and layout

Particularly relevant experience could include:

  • Motor drives or inverters
  • Motor-control theory
  • Power systems operating at voltages up to approximately 1000V
  • EMI/EMC testing and troubleshooting
  • Manufacturing or field-failure investigation

This is not a general systems-validation or software-testing position. We’re specifically interested in engineers who enjoy being in the lab, working directly with power hardware, interpreting switching behavior, and methodically diagnosing why something has failed.

The role is based in Austin, TX, and requires regular onsite laboratory work.

We're unfortunately unable to support visa sponsorship or transfers at this time.
